REUTERS/Dado Ruvic/Illustration/File PhotoLONDON : The world's largest stablecoin, Tether, has stepped up monitoring of how its tokens are used in broader crypto markets and payments in a bid to combat illicit finance, Tether said in a statement on Thursday.

Last month, Reuters reported that Venezuela's state-run oil company PDVSA planned to increase use of Tether in its crude and fuel exports at a time when the U.S. has reimposed oil sanctions. A spokesperson for Tether did not immediately respond to a Reuters request for comment asking if there was a link between Thursday's announcement and the Reuters report on PDVSA. Tether's announcement did not mention either report.

Tether has grown rapidly in recent years, hitting $100 billion in circulation in March. That growth has been driven by its use as an alternative to the dollar in emerging markets, Tether CEO Paolo Ardoino told Reuters last month.

Japan's JERA Co. establishes global renewable energy business in LondonJapan's largest power company, JERA Co., has created a global renewable energy business headquartered in London. The new unit, named JERA Nex, will develop, invest in, own, and operate renewable energy projects such as wind, solar, and battery storage. It aims to develop 20 GW of renewables capacity by 2035 and is considering investments worldwide.
